Admissions

At Queensville Montessori Academy we honour and value each child’s uniqueness and stage of development. As such, we accept and place children according to their readiness not age. Readiness at the Casa level is generally between 2.5 and 4 years of age. Readiness is determined by independence level, the ability to express needs, listening skills, and the ability to use the washroom and eat independently.

 

Registrations are accepted any time during the school year, provided there is space available. Starting dates during typical intake months are staggered to ensure a smooth transition for your child.

 

To facilitate a smooth transition, starting dates for new children are staggered over a one week period.   You will be notified of your child’s exact start date prior to the beginning of the school year.  It is the policy of the school that children are enrolled at the school based on the parent's commitment to having the child complete the "full cycle" of the program. The school is committed to a complete and authentic Montessori program: two and three day programs are not offered for sound pedagogical and child’s development reasons.


Queensville Montessori Academy accepts registrations on a first come, first served basis. However, if there is a requirement for a wait list, names will be placed on a list in the order of request and if a space becomes available, the family will be contacted. No fees are charged for being on our wait list.

Our Admissions Process

  • School Tour or Open House Visit

Prospective families are invited to schedule a tour of the school. Tours are conducted weekdays. Open houses are scheduled on select Saturdays, between 9:30 AM and noon, throughout the year.

  • Classroom Observation

We encourage parents/guardians to observe in our beautiful Montessori environments. Observations are key to fully understand the Montessori philosophy and also to witness how it would be like for your child to attend our school. Observations are for adults only and are 20-25 minutes in length.

  • Child Visit

We invite each child to experience the Children’s House (Casa) environment by scheduling a classroom visit prior to admission.

A comprehensive enrollment package, including all fees, forms and additional information on Montessori education, is provided to prospective families when they come for a tour or when they attend an Open House.
